Abstract
A kind of ground bearing test device, including base, base upper end are provided with the top of pressure gauge, pressure gauge and are connected with bearing plate;Extrusion head directly over bearing plate is connected by the output shaft of driving connecting rod and motor, and hydraulic chamber is provided with inside extrusion head;Bearing plate includes rotary shaft, and the lower end of rotary shaft is connected using screw thread articulated manner with bearing plate bottom, and center pressing plate is movably connected at the top of rotary shaft;Motor side, which is provided with controlling switch, the control end connection of controlling switch and motor, rotary shaft, to be cased with fixing bearing plate, and fixed bearing plate is movably connected at the top of rotary shaft by center pressing plate;Connecting rod side, which is inlayed, is provided with device, video recorder, and extrusion head is inlaid with positioned reflector lamp inside lower end, and sample detection process is recorded using device, video recorder, and the numerical value of pressure gauge is read by watching video, reduces reading error;By positioned reflector lamp and bearing plate according to the different fixed form of sample size selection, the operating efficiency of test is improved.

Technical field
The utility model is related to ground technical field of measurement and test, and in particular to a kind of ground bearing test device.
Background technology
The reasonable employment of ground rock-soil layer be unable to do without the testing inspection of ground rock-soil layer with building in Geotechnical Engineering.Ground basement rock
The testing inspection of soil layer is divided into field test detection and laboratory test detects two kinds.Field test is detected, is directly determined at the scene
The mechanical property of native state rock-soil layer, determines its mechanics parameter, Site Detection basic test method is load test, and simulation is built
The stress of thing ground is built, test result is more directly perceived, but method of testing is more time-consuming, some representatives can only be elected to be
Property stratum.Laboratory test is detected, sample is passed through into machine-shaping according to the project of testing inspection, simulation carries out physics, mechanical property
It can detect, test result is comparatively accurate.
And existing indoor rock soil detecting device is all that testing staff intuitively observes when being detected to sample, generally
Broken rock and soil or when deforming upon pressure gauge pressure value, because sample broke and the time deformed upon are only in a flash, directly
Be present error in the numerical value of the reading pressure gauge of sight, and when sample is fixed, be difficult in accurate, rapid determination of sample
Heart position, pressure test is carried out to sample.

Embodiment
The utility model is clearly and completely described below in conjunction with drawings and examples, it is clear that described reality
It is only a part of embodiment of the utility model to apply example, rather than whole embodiments.Based on the embodiment in the utility model,
The every other embodiment that those of ordinary skill in the art are obtained under the premise of creative work is not made, belongs to this reality
With novel protected scope.
Reference picture 1, Fig. 2 and Fig. 3, a kind of ground bearing test device, including base 1, the side of the upper end of base 1 or so connection
Pressure gauge 3 is equiped between plate 17, the top of pressure gauge 3 is connected with bearing plate 4;Extrusion head 13 directly over bearing plate 4 is by passing
The output shaft connection of dynamic connecting rod 12 and motor 10, motor 10 is fixed on side plate 17 by connecting rod 9, the side of connecting rod 9 edge
Embedding to be provided with device, video recorder 16, device, video recorder 16 includes camera and image display screen, and the inside of extrusion head 13 is provided with
Positioned reflector lamp 15 is inlaid with inside hydraulic chamber 14, the lower end of extrusion head 13, the pattern that positioned reflector lamp 15 is projected is circle, is entered in sample
When row is fixed, it is easy to carry out position adjustment to sample according to circular pattern, shortens the set time of sample;
Described bearing plate 4 is connected using the lower end of screw thread articulated manner and rotary shaft 6, and fixation is cased with rotary shaft 6 and is held
Fishplate bar 7, fixed bearing plate 7 is movably connected in the top of rotary shaft 6 by center pressing plate 5, and center pressing plate 5 is nested in fixed bearing plate
In 7, the fixed bottom of bearing plate 7 is by aiding in rotating shaft 8 to be connected with bearing plate 4, and center pressing plate 5 and fixed bearing plate 7 are activity
Structure, and its anglec of rotation is 0-360 °, center pressing plate 5 when rotated, moves up and down, in being easy to along the screw thread of rotary shaft 6
Heart pressing plate 5 and fixed bearing plate 7 are according to the small big fixation work for carrying out different modes of sample;
The described side of motor 10 is provided with controlling switch 11, controlling switch 11 and motor 10, positioned reflector lamp 15, image note
The control end connection of recording device 16.
The reserve battery 2 and controlling switch 11 that the described inside of base 1 is installed are connected, and reserve battery 2 is to motor 10, positioning
Shot-light 15, device, video recorder 16 are powered.
Operation principle of the present utility model is:When using the ground bearing test device, first to equipment power-on, or
Charging work is carried out to reserve battery 2, after electricity is full of, holding for bearing plate 4 is selected according to the size of the ground sample of collection
Mode is connect, if ground sample is integrally less than center pressing plate 5, it is increased along rotary shaft 6 by pivot pressing plate 5, then
Sample is centrally disposed on pressing plate 5, and being allowed to work by the unlatching positioned reflector lamp 15 of controlling switch 11 projects circular pattern, and root
Position adjustment is carried out to sample according to circular pattern, determined behind position, then motor 10 and photologging are opened by controlling switch 11
Device 16, the camera of adjustment device, video recorder 16 makes it to be accurately captured the reading of pressure gauge 3 and extrusion head 13 and sample
Contact process between product, the work of motor 10 passes through driving connecting rod 12 dynamic action in hydraulic chamber 14, makes in hydraulic chamber 14
Pressure increases and pushes extrusion head 13, extrusion head 13 is contacted with sample, and extruding work is carried out to it, and bearing plate 4 accepts sample
The pressure of product, and pressure transmission to pressure gauge 3, after sample is extruded broken or deformation, by device, video recorder 16 times
When seeing sample broke moment, the reading of pressure gauge 3;If sample volume is excessive, fixed bearing plate 7 is first rotated, is allowed to be mutually closed,
The circle of closing is formed, large volume of sample is fixed with this, then direct unlatching motor 10 repeats the above steps and sample is examined
Survey.
